bold idea

Reduce gun violence and increase quality of life for young people in Tennessee by building an Office of Youth Safety through co-governance, participatory democracy, and community organizing.

organization overview

The Southern Movement Committee expands racial justice and defends human rights by organizing Black and working class communities in Tennessee. With a focus on young people and families, the Southern Movement Committee builds healthy and thriving communities through civic engagement and participatory democracy. It combines base building and leadership development to shift power, strengthen democracy, and enable communities to engage in co-governance. The Southern Movement Committee implements innovative programs that address root causes of harm while building communities grounded in restorative justice and community care.

Personal Bio

Erica Perry is the co-founder and executive director of the Southern Movement Committee. She is an organizer and movement lawyer from Nashville, Tennessee who believes deeply that people power and democracy are the vehicles to collective liberation. Erica has dedicated her life to fighting for more power for Black people and working-class communities. She has worked with communities in Tennessee and nationwide to create alternatives to police and jails and to organize for local budgets that invest in community-based resources. Erica graduated from the University of Tennessee and the University of Memphis School of Law. She is licensed to practice law in Tennessee. In 2022, Erica was awarded the New Profit Civic Lab Democracy Entrepreneur Fellowship. She has been featured in NPR, HuffPost, The Tennessean, and This Is Nashville. Erica is a member of Alpha Kappa Alpha Sorority, Inc. and the Napier-Looby Bar Association.
